Analysis of the application of high temperature sintering furnace in ceramics, metal powder and other industries
High-temperature sintering furnace is a kind of equipment widely used in ceramics, metal powder and other industries. It can heat raw materials at high temperature to enhance the binding force between their particles, thereby forming a solid finished product.In this article, we will conduct a detailed analysis of the application of high-temperature sintering furnaces in the ceramic and metal powder industries.
First, let's take a look at the application of high-temperature sintering furnaces in the ceramic industry.
Ceramic products usually need to be treated at high temperature to obtain the required physical and chemical properties.It can provide a stable high temperature environment, so that ceramic raw materials can be fully sintered and crystallized in the furnace.By controlling the temperature and atmosphere in the furnace, the density, hardness, strength and thermal conductivity of ceramic products can be adjusted to meet the requirements of ceramic products in different application fields.For example, in the construction industry, it can be used to produce high temperature resistant materials such as refractory bricks and ceramic tiles; in the electronics industry, it can be used to manufacture ceramic substrates, electronic ceramics, etc.
Secondly, let's take a look at its application in the metal powder industry.
Metal powder is an important raw material and is widely used in automotive, aerospace, electronics and other fields.Through this furnace, the metal powder can be sintered and fused to form a dense metal blank.The high-temperature sintering furnace can not only provide sufficient heat energy to fuse the metal powder, but also control the atmosphere in the furnace to prevent oxidation or other adverse reactions.Through this furnace, metal powder can obtain higher density, strength and electrical conductivity, so as to meet the needs of different industries for metal products.For example, in the automotive manufacturing industry, it can be used to produce key components such as engine blocks and gears; in the 3D printing industry, it can be used to sinter metal powders to manufacture complex metal components.
